Choose the Right Venue

  • Consider the size of your group and the desired atmosphere, whether indoor or outdoor dining, lively brunch spots, private dining rooms, or dedicated event spaces.
  • Make sure the venue can accommodate the group size and check if reservations are required, especially during busy graduation season.
  • Look for comfortable seating and flexible layouts that encourage guests to easily socialize.
  • Check the menu to ensure it accommodates different tastes and dietary restrictions.
  • Consider the service style that best suits your group's dining experience:
    • Family-style dining (shared dishes served to the table)
    • Group plating (pre-portioned servings)
    • Prix fixe menus (a set multi-course meal-often two to three courses-at a fixed price per guest)

Most restaurants offer standard à la carte dining, which is ideal for smaller groups.
